I am sorry to hear. Before going back to GarageSale 9.3 would you be so kind and provide us with some diagnostic data so we can try to fix the hangs?
Please follow these instructions to gather more diagnostic data:

  1. Launch GarageSale 9.4 if you don’t have it already running

  2. Open the “Activity Monitor” application (you find it in the Finder in the “Applications” > “Utilities” folder)

  3. Select GarageSale from the list of running applications in Activity Monitor

  4. Now do something you are pretty sure that will cause the beachball/hang to come up for several seconds.

  5. Then quickly switch back to Activity Monitor and from the “View” menu select “Sample Process” (Activity Monitor will probably ask you for an admin password at this point)

  6. Wait while the sample is taken

  7. Save the sample output into a text file and send it to me or post it here.
